
Dodgeball Academia is a sports RPG game featuring rookie dodgeball student, Otto. Join Otto and an eclectic cast of characters as they train to dominate on and off the courts of the academia.

¿Have you ever thought that there could be a game that, heavily inspired by shonen anime narrative, handles simple humor, looks with a super-hyper-mega cartoon style—too similar to a 2010s CN series—and above all, has gameplay that is fun and in some parts challenging? Well, this is Dodgeball Academia, and this definition fits it like a glove! Developed by the Brazilian studio Pocket Trap (who are responsible for giving the game that very characteristic aesthetic and cartoonish art direction), we follow the story of Otto, who, during his time at a dodgeball school, must make his presence known to win a tournament organized by the school itself. At the same time, he dreams of being the best player that ever existed; however, on his journey, he will run into different problems and high-risk situations that will put him to the test, but that, together with the friends he makes throughout the story, he will be able to confront no matter how strong his opponents are. Yes, it is a short story (just like the game) but that is compensated by the incredibly fun gameplay and the narrative—every character is memorable, screams personality with their presence, and plus, they add much more life to the plot!! Although a point to emphasize here is that the game is completely linear; after finishing it, there is almost no replay value, unless of course, you want to get all its achievements... A point that plays quite in favor of my favoritism is the gameplay: easy to understand, difficult to master. Even though the game seems simple to understand, there is science (sometimes literally *wink, wink*) behind how each character is handled and how we can beat certain rivals that we will frequently run into during the course of the game: • Every character is not played the same way; some can catch the ball, but others will kick it back/spike it, others can dodge by jumping, but some will dash in another direction to avoid it. Even if it doesn't seem like it, the synergy in your team is important! • In certain parts of the game we will run into the same rivals, each bringing different strategies with them, and each of those, although difficult to confront at first, will remain the same; what would mostly change are the teams our rivals form throughout the story, so... stay super alert to each of their moves! As you probably have already noticed, its art direction is what draws the most attention here; extremely exaggerated character designs—some being too funny (in a good way, by the way), others carry quite peculiar characteristics—but all share one thing in common: they explain each one's personality and role to us even without dialogue, and that is what gives the magic to the story itself; that each character brings both part of their story and their moments. Believe me when I tell you that this gives a special touch to the game's humor! (Oh yes, its OST is also too cool!!) Dodgeball Academia is a super incredible game that maintains a very well-defined balance between gameplay and story; easy to understand, entertaining story, satisfying gameplay, easy to complete (this message goes out to the achievement hunters) and above all, a well-defined identity which is probably what made many people get hooked on the game!! Definitely, this game IS quite an experience!

I love Dodgeball ! I was in school the last time I played, but the idea of a video game adaptation only brought back good memories. In Dodgeball Academia, I thought I'd get to create a team, customize the style and stats of my players, all while managing campus life on the side (relationships, training, side activities, mini-games...). Well, not quite. Dodgeball is still awesome though, and so is the visual style of the game. Colorful, with funny-looking characters and a clear interface : the presentation is top notch. As one of the new students and through the course of 8 chapters (between 10 and 12 hours of gameplay), your goal is simple : Win the championship, as you engage in school activities and hone your newfound ability to... Throw a ball really hard. I guess "engage in school activities" is a bit of a stretch, as both the main and the few side quests that exist are all solved the exact same way : by battling everyone in dodgeball matches. You can roam around (roll around, actually) the campus all you want, but not only is it not very fun, it's also quite pointless as there's nothing to do expect a handful of additional battles per chapter, and a few pieces of equipment to find... That's why my initial enthusiasm quickly whittled down, as the game was already showing its limitations. One of the most exciting aspects of this kind of game is recruiting new characters, but it takes way too long in Dodgeball Academia. You'll spend the first few hours on your own, and once you do finally get new characters, they're kind of a let-down. Some of them kick back or dodge the ball instead of catching it, their super moves are different... But there's no real point in changing team members, since there's no synergy between them... They simply gain a few fixed stats points as they level up, and can carry up to two pieces of equipment that have very little effect. Meh. The game is also way too chatty. Whether it's the main characters or the lunch lady, they all go on and on forever, providing pointless chatter that slows down the pace of the whole game. It's not even particularly funny ! The story is fine, but the dialogues and the humor just didn't do it for me. Deeper, or at least evolving gameplay could have made up for this, but Dodgeball Academia feels a little light in this department too. After a few hours, it's clear that no matter the settings, there's just one thing to do : throw the ball, and catch it when it comes back. Sure, sometimes the ball is faster, lobbed, or has a weird trajectory, sometimes grass makes it harder to see, or maybe it's a 10 on 3 match... But at the end of the day, you're just catching and throwing a ball, using one or two buttons. This is not necessarily the game's fault, maybe this is the best that could be done with dodgeball, and it's just not enough to make an interesting game out of it. It's okay, but not very exciting. I'll give Dodgeball Academia a [b] 5[/b] for its great presentation and charm, and I'll go play dodgeball myself instead. Juuuuust gotta find people to play with...

A charming, over-the-top sports RPG that absolutely nails the vibe Dodgeball Academia is one of those games that grabs you with its style and keeps you hooked with its heart. The world is bright, the characters are wonderfully expressive, and the whole thing feels like a Saturday-morning cartoon brought to life. Combat is fast, punchy, and surprisingly strategic, and every new ability or teammate adds a fresh twist that keeps battles exciting. What really sold me is the personality packed into every corner of the game. The writing is playful, the animations are full of energy, and the soundtrack ties it all together with a perfect “schoolyard adventure” feel. It’s the kind of game that just makes you smile while you play. If you’re into sports RPGs, quirky stories, or anything with a big dose of charm, this one’s an easy recommendation. A total delight from start to finish
